Product Description
The optical right angle mirror is manufactured from an isosceles right-angle prism, with the reflective surface located on the hypotenuse face. This configuration allows the mirror to be easily positioned so that the reflecting surface is perpendicular or at 45° to the working plane, enabling efficient beam turning and optical path redirection.

Application Range
This high precision optical right angle prism is widely used in imaging systems, optical instruments, laser beam steering setups, optical path folding assemblies, and laboratory optical platforms.
